Output fce8431844df05adbf77c3b59f451a197e9dbb6a8a4f34c0bb6755f6e73b2c03:6

value
2590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25d67d2ff126d0d13616c112c61c35f3e2b6be17 OP_EQUAL
address
3595sbiUr8i5UaZ7rax2irW91DD7yHm4Bw
transaction
fce8431844df05adbf77c3b59f451a197e9dbb6a8a4f34c0bb6755f6e73b2c03
spent
true